Description

Overview

Exciting opportunity to join a top tier Law Firm based in central London. The organisation has an ambitious and detailed 10 year vision, backed-up by three year plans. Rather than being considered a necessary support function, Technology is an integral part of the strategy of the Firm and this is reflected both by the level of Tech investment and how Technology initiatives are discussed at the most senior level..

We have made an ongoing commitment to technological investment to help us deliver additional value to our clients, and our Technology Department is integral to this.

This role sits within the Operations & Security team and reports directly in to the EUC Manager.

Responsibilities/Duties

· Responsible for building and managing next generation Desktop and Remote Access systems based on Windows 10 , Office 365, Azure and Server 2016.

· Responsible for End user software technology platforms, including operating systems, applications, remote access and supporting infrastructure.

· Define, architect, engineer and build software packaging and distribution services.

· Taking lead role in the implementation of Windows 10 / Office 365 and Azure services.

· Taking lead role in designing end user solutions and projects.

· Liaise with internal/external customers to understand and resolve technical issues as quickly as possible

· Ensure that all new projects have full maintenance, monitoring and support procedures before they go live.
